    Quote Originally Posted by floydrocker View Post
    What's your out of pocket expense?
    A lot of it was free. The whole top shelf was free, all the shaving cream and deodorant was free, as well as the dishwasher tabs and the Lysol soap dispenser. For the rest, I generally see at least a 60% savings from regular price, but sometimes closer to 80 or 90%.

    The diapers were the most expensive. I managed to get a lot of rainchecks when the big diaper boxes were on sale at Walmart for $23. I only had the $2 and $4 off coupons to start with, but now I've got 2x FPC and 4x $10 off coupons, as well as a FPC for wipes that I haven't used up yet.

    It's funny how differently you start to price things. When I first started couponing, I paid $4.99 for a bottle of Tresemme and thought it was a steal. Now I won't buy it if it is more than $3.00. Used to pay $.25/roll for toilet paper, now I won't bother getting it unless it is under $.15/roll.

    We used to spend $150-$200/week. Now we pay $50 unless there's a really good sale and we're stocking up on something else, then we might hit closer to the $100 mark.
